French midfielder posts intriguing message on social media, claiming he’ll return to NUFC ‘one day’

Former Newcastle United prospect and current Lyon midfielder Olivier Kemen has taken to social media and sent an interesting message to NUFC fans, claiming on his personal Instagram account that he misses Newcastle and will return to the club ‘one day’.

The central midfielder, now 21, arrived on Tyneside as a 16 year old from Metz, being a player tipped for big things in France having been capped at every international level from U-16 to U-20 – also captaining the U-19’s.

He gained admirers in action for the NUFC second string and in the summer of 2015 was snapped up by French giants Lyon for £550,000.

Since then he has scored 6 goals in 27 appearances in the Lyon B team and has made 4 appearances for the first team. He was then loaned out to Ligue 2 side Ajaccio last season to gain some valuable playing time, scoring 4 goals in 16 matches.

He was highly rated on Tyneside and has been gaining plaudits in France, so this one may just be one to watch given Benitez’s clear plan to improve the youth underbelly of his Newcastle Unite squad.
